Learn JavaScript: JavaScript Online Course
It is mostly used to validate HTML pages. This lead most attractive and dynamic HTML pages. It used to enhance the appearance of the web sites through the different technique like the pup-up window, rollover images, automatically change the date on a web page, etc. Also, it is used for processing analysis tasks such as form validation and browser checking. JavaScript used to run on the client side of the Web. JavaScript can function as both a procedural and object-oriented programming language. It can be embedded in HTML page and interpreted by the web browser.
Course Objectives
JavaScript Course Objectives
After completion of the JavaScript course at Naresh I technologies, you will be expertise and eligible for below :
Web programming and developing the web site.
Handling event using DOM – Document Object Model.
Able to do the client side validation of forms.
Use of Operators, Variable, Function and Object in JavaScript
Animation of a Web page.
Working with informational and data.
Embedding with HTML.
Who should go for this course
Any IT experienced Professional who are interested to build their career in development using JavaScript and want to build the application from the scratch.
Any B.E/ B.Tech/ BSC/ M.C.A/ M.Sc Computers/ M.Tech/ BCA/ BCom College Students in any stream.
Fresh Graduates.
Pre-requisites
The course can learn by any IT professional having basic knowledge of:
HTML
Any Programming
curriculum
Introduction To Client-Side Scripting Languages
Basics of Javascript and jQuery
Introduction to AngularJS and Its History
Why should we use AngularJS?
Properties, Methods
Binding controllers with views
Controller hierarchy
Sharing data between controllers
Auto bootstrap
Custom bootstrap
Binding Model Objects
Model Objects Visibility
$scope
$rootScope
Difference between $scope & $rootScope
Using $emit and $broadcast
JSON advantages
Using JSON in Angularjs
Use of $watch, $digest & $apply
What is Dependency Injection?
Implicit DI
Inline Array Annotated DI
$inject Array Annotated DI
AngularJs Expressions, AngularJS Numbers
AngularJS Strings, AngularJS Arrays
AngularJS Objects
Power of directives
Working with built in directives
ng-app, ng-init
ng-model, ng-repeat
ng-class, ng-template
ng-include
Working with custom directives
Adding Filters to Expressions, Directives
Working with built in filters
Creating custom filters
Ng-click
Hiding HTML Elements
ng-disabled
ng-show, ng-hide
Controllers Pollute the Global Namespace
AngularJS Application Files
Constants and Values, Factories
Services, Providers
What is SPA?
How to work with SPA in angular
Working with routes
Static & dynamic routing
Overview of REST API
Use of angular resource module
Overview of transitions
Use of angular animate module
Ui boostrap
anguar-meterial
Overview of Nodejs
installation of karma and jasmin
working with karma and jasmin